自定义博客皮肤VIP专享

*博客头图:

格式为PNG、JPG,宽度*高度大于1920*100像素,不超过2MB,主视觉建议放在右侧,请参照线上博客头图

请上传大于1920*100像素的图片!

博客底图:

图片格式为PNG、JPG,不超过1MB,可上下左右平铺至整个背景

栏目图:

图片格式为PNG、JPG,图片宽度*高度为300*38像素,不超过0.5MB

主标题颜色:

RGB颜色,例如:#AFAFAF

Hover:

RGB颜色,例如:#AFAFAF

副标题颜色:

RGB颜色,例如:#AFAFAF

自定义博客皮肤

-+
  • 博客(5)
  • 收藏
  • 关注

原创 Android开发string.xml中动态配置多个字符串内容

以前需要显示动态字符串拼接使用String的“+”运算符,代码很乱,感觉也很low,上网学习了一下用getString方法设置,更为优雅。做个笔记%n$ms、%n$md、%n$mf (也可以简写为%s、%d、%f)分别代表输出字符串、整数、浮点数,n代表是第几个参数,m的值用来设置空格(3代表一个空格、4代表两个..以此类推) 输出浮点数时,m的值可以控制小数位数,如m=2

2018-01-17 16:27:22 3106

原创 Android开发MVP模式学习笔记

之前开发的项目都是将网络请求、界面更新写在Activity中,也很少有抽取封装,久而久之Activity变得十分臃肿,很难维护,类与类之间耦合严重,往往牵一发而动全身,遂研究了下MVP模式,感觉比传统MVC好了不少。废话不多说上代码(登录界面)/** * 定义一个接口,定义操作UI抽象方法 */ public interface LoginView { void showProgr

2017-07-25 12:30:55 489

原创 ButterKnife:“Error:Could not find method apt() for arguments ...”

使用jakewharton大神的”黄油刀”替代“findViewById”时一直报空指针找不到控件结果发现自己在build.gradle中少加了apt 'com.jakewharton:butterknife-compiler:8.0.1'之后sync报错:Error:Could not find method apt() for arguments [com.jakewharton:butter

2017-07-18 16:49:36 6548

原创 安卓图片适配相关

相关长度单位px、dp、dip、dpi、sp1、px:屏幕实际像素,480*720(屏幕分辨率)表示屏幕横向有480个像素点,纵向有720个像素点。 2、dp:也叫dip((density independent pixel),密度无关像素,在不同分辨率设备上显示不同。1dp在mdpi设备上等于1px,在hdpi等于1.5px,xhdpi设备上等于2px,xxhdpi等于3px。 3、dpi:

2017-07-15 22:25:04 312

原创 博客开篇

"开篇扯闲淡";

2017-07-14 21:46:32 215

空空如也

空空如也

TA创建的收藏夹 TA关注的收藏夹

TA关注的人

提示
确定要删除当前文章?
取消 删除